Be9(t,p)11Be and the structure ofBe11

Abstract
The Be9(t,p)11Be reaction has been used to populate the low-lying states with a 15-MeV triton beam. Differential cross sections were measured for nine low-lying states and distorted-wave Born-approximation calculations were used to analyze the data. Contributions from p-shell, 10(sd)1, and Be9(g.s.)⊗(sd)2 configurations were investigated. The dominant structure is suggested for nearly all states investigated in the present work.
